About Stephen C. Kneeland

Stephen C. Kneeland is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Neurology and Ecology, having authored 9 papers that have together received 590 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Aquatic Invertebrate Ecology and Behavior (3 papers), Glaucoma and retinal disorders (2 papers), Retinal Diseases and Treatments (2 papers), Connexins and lens biology (2 papers), Intraocular Surgery and Lenses (2 papers), Retinal Imaging and Analysis (1 paper), Mollusks and Parasites Studies (1 paper) and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Ophthalmology (387 citations), Neurology (154 citations) and Molecular Biology (259 citations). Stephen C. Kneeland has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Simon W. M. John, Judith M. Rhymer, Danilo G. Macalinao, Gareth R. Howell, Benjamin L. King, Beth Stevens, Abbot F. Clark, Jeffrey K. Marchant, Michael L. Walden and Richard T. Libby. Their work appears in journals such as Nature Communications, Journal of Cell Science, PLoS Genetics, Development and Journal of Clinical Investigation.
